THE ARTS AT HEART

At Bunk, you just might share your stay with an artist or two, as we collaborate with them on a wide range of small-scale, high-quality cultural activities for our monthly cultural calendar. We host exhibitions, lectures, poetry nights, cabaret, light installations, live music, movie screenings and, yes, the occasional showcase by our artists-in-residence.  

These non-profit activities are organised by our own local programmers and funded by a percentage of the hotel revenues. This is how we guarantee the continuity of this unsubsidised cultural programme, while locally reinvesting our capital and reaching out to all groups in society, particularly welcoming the local community as well. Call it gentlification, if you will.
